a little bit sketchy on a fast downhill

No downhilll is particularly fast with such a high CdA.

Just a random fact: Elliptigo World Championships is a drag race up Palomar. 2012 winner was around 70min. Horner's best (according to Strava) is 49:51, so they're cruising at a damn good clip up.
